Production Quality Assurance Specialist
Location: Leesport, Pennsylvania


Shift: 7:00 PM – 7:00 AM, 3 days on / 3 days off, then 2 days on / 2 days off (working every other weekend)

Position Overview:
The Production Quality Assurance Specialist will work closely with the Operations team to ensure the consistent delivery of high-quality products. This role involves performing equipment start-up and ongoing quality checks, monitoring product and process deviations, and supporting quality initiatives throughout the manufacturing process.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Conduct equipment start-up inspections and continuous quality checks on various materials.
  • Record and monitor product and process deviations, escalating issues to appropriate personnel as necessary.
  • Perform quality audits on both products and processes to ensure compliance with established standards.
  • Collaborate with Operations to support quality improvement initiatives and manage qualification materials throughout production.

Qualifications:

  • High School Diploma or equivalent required.
  • Preferred experience in laboratory or quality assurance within a manufacturing environment.
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ite.
  • Strong educational background and attention to detail.
  • Physical Requirements:
  • Ability to move throughout the facility, including standing and walking for the majority of the shift.
